docker私有倉庫常用命令


私有鏡像倉庫相關操作命令

 

查看私有倉庫所有的鏡像

curl http://192.168.4.113:5000/v2/_catalog       #查看私有倉庫所有鏡像

 

查看私有倉庫某個鏡像的所有tag

curl http://192.168.4.113:5000/v2/youx-centos7.5.1804-v1.0/tags/list    #查看私有倉庫某個鏡像的所有tag

 

 

刪除私有倉庫的某一個鏡像(使用github上的delete-docker-registry-image)

1、安裝

curl https://raw.githubusercontent.com/burnettk/delete-docker-registry-image/master/delete_docker_registry_image.py | sudo tee /usr/local/bin/delete_docker_registry_image >/dev/null

sudo chmod a+x /usr/local/bin/delete_docker_registry_image

2、使用

配置私有倉庫目錄對應的環境變量(實際的安裝路徑)

export REGISTRY_DATA_DIR=/opt/registry_data/docker/registry/v2

 

嘗試刪除私有倉庫中的鏡像(實際上並未刪除)

delete_docker_registry_image --image testrepo/awesomeimage --dry-run

 

刪除私有倉庫的鏡像(實際上刪除了,不帶版本號)

delete_docker_registry_image --image testrepo/awesomeimage

 

 

 

刪除私有倉庫的鏡像(實際上刪除了,帶版本號)

delete_docker_registry_image --image testrepo/awesomeimage:supertag

 

 

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M